* [PATCH v5.10] vhost-scsi: protect vq->log_used with vq->mutex

The vhost-scsi completion path may access vq->log_base when vq->log_used is
already set to false.

    vhost-thread                       QEMU-thread

vhost_scsi_complete_cmd_work()
-> vhost_add_used()
   -> vhost_add_used_n()
      if (unlikely(vq->log_used))
                                      QEMU disables vq->log_used
                                      via VHOST_SET_VRING_ADDR.
                                      mutex_lock(&vq->mutex);
                                      vq->log_used = false now!
                                      mutex_unlock(&vq->mutex);

				      QEMU gfree(vq->log_base)
        log_used()
        -> log_write(vq->log_base)

Assuming the VMM is QEMU. The vq->log_base is from QEMU userpace and can be
reclaimed via gfree(). As a result, this causes invalid memory writes to
QEMU userspace.

The control queue path has the same issue.

diff --git a/drivers/vhost/scsi.c b/drivers/vhost/scsi.c
index a23a65e7d828..fcde3752b4f1 100644
--- a/drivers/vhost/scsi.c
+++ b/drivers/vhost/scsi.c
@@ -579,8 +579,10 @@ static void vhost_scsi_complete_cmd_work(struct vhost_work *work)
 		ret = copy_to_iter(&v_rsp, sizeof(v_rsp), &iov_iter);
 		if (likely(ret == sizeof(v_rsp))) {
 			struct vhost_scsi_virtqueue *q;
-			vhost_add_used(cmd->tvc_vq, cmd->tvc_vq_desc, 0);
 			q = container_of(cmd->tvc_vq, struct vhost_scsi_virtqueue, vq);
+			mutex_lock(&q->vq.mutex);
+			vhost_add_used(cmd->tvc_vq, cmd->tvc_vq_desc, 0);
+			mutex_unlock(&q->vq.mutex);
 			vq = q - vs->vqs;
 			__set_bit(vq, signal);
 		} else
@@ -1193,8 +1195,11 @@ static void vhost_scsi_tmf_resp_work(struct vhost_work *work)
 	else
 		resp_code = VIRTIO_SCSI_S_FUNCTION_REJECTED;
 
+	mutex_lock(&tmf->svq->vq.mutex);
 	vhost_scsi_send_tmf_resp(tmf->vhost, &tmf->svq->vq, tmf->in_iovs,
 				 tmf->vq_desc, &tmf->resp_iov, resp_code);
+	mutex_unlock(&tmf->svq->vq.mutex);
+
 	vhost_scsi_release_tmf_res(tmf);
 }

What about 5.15.y and 6.1.y?  We can't take a patch just for 5.10 as
that would cause regressions, right?

Please provide all relevant backports and I will be glad to queue them
up then.  I'll drop this from my queue for now, thanks.
